How is chronic pelvic inflammatory disease treated?

When pelvic inflammatory disease develops into a chronic disease, it takes more time and energy. It is recommended to take general care. Symptomatic drugs can be selected under the guidance of a doctor. Of course, we should also use some physical therapy according to the doctor's advice.

1. General treatment

The treatment time of chronic pelvic inflammatory disease is relatively long. Patients need to strictly follow the correct treatment principles, not easily interrupt the treatment, and give enough treatment time, otherwise it is easy to recur. It is necessary to enhance the confidence of patients in treatment, strengthen the nutritional supply during the treatment of chronic pelvic inflammatory disease, supervise patients to exercise actively, and combine work and rest during work. Patients with chronic pelvic inflammatory disease should improve their body resistance and try to avoid repeated infections and recurrences.

2. Physical therapy

Long-term use of drugs by patients with chronic pelvic inflammatory disease may cause some side effects, so physical therapy can be considered. Warmth can promote pelvic blood circulation, improve the nutritional status of pelvic tissues, thereby improving the metabolic capacity of the pelvic cavity itself, and accelerate the absorption and disappearance of inflammation. At the same time, under the guidance of a doctor, some symptomatic drugs can be used in combination to allow the body to absorb and utilize drugs faster. Physical therapy methods such as shortwave therapy, ultrashort wave therapy, microwave therapy, and laser therapy are common.

3. Drug treatment

Drug treatment is a common method to combat chronic pelvic inflammation. Many people have encountered this problem, so they need to use antibiotics together under the guidance of a doctor to deal with it. If young women want to maintain their fertility, they should receive timely treatment during the acute attack period, and do antigen and inflammatory tests to help doctors do a better job of related treatment.

The treatment process of chronic pelvic inflammatory disease is relatively complicated and the treatment time is relatively long. We must have enough rest time during the treatment, avoid being too tired, and avoid eating spicy and irritating foods.
